Nigeria international striker, Ademola Lookman had been mandated by Super Eagles coach, Eric Chelle to convince young Atalanta defender, Honest Ahanor to commit his international future to the senior national team of Nigeria, OwnGoalNigeria.com can exclusively reveal.

Chelle was made aware of the progress of the 17 year old early this season, and the fact that he isn’t eligible to play for Italy despite the fact that he was born there. He has to wait until he turns 18 before he can get an Italian passport.

In a bid to take advantage of the situation, Chelle from what we exclusively gathered asked Lookman to gauge the interest of the fast growing defender in switching to Nigeria, before formally making an approach.

Ahanor has played in four Serie A games and if all goes according to plan, the idea of Chelle is for him to be a part of the AFCON where he intends to blood in a couple of youngsters particularly in defence.

Even though head coach of Italy Gennaro Gattuso confirmed he is keeping a close tab on the defender, the camp of Nigeria is confident that it’s in pole position to get his international future if the Super Eagles qualify for the World Cup.
